I've never ever used RAID on my home system so can't comment but for video editing having 3 drives can be handy. 1 drive for the OS, 1 drive for your source video and 1 drive for temp/encoded video ouput. This is what I do when encoding/re-encoding video. I've not done any real scientific tests but using 3 drives like this will I assume speed things up.
